Founded in 1951, this influential publication serves as Guatemala’s leading newspaper and a primary source of investigative journalism and national news. It commands the largest print and digital readership in the country, maintaining a reputation for extensive reporting on political, social, and economic affairs.

MEDIA LANDSCAPE IN GUATEMALA CITY

The print market in Guatemala's capital serves as the central hub for national media, structured around historic state publications, dominant daily broadsheets, and high-circulation tabloids. Prensa Libre, established in 1951, operates as the primary privately owned daily. Diario de Centro America functions as the official government gazette with roots dating back to 1880. Readers also follow Nuestro Diario, a popular mass-market tabloid, and La Hora, a political publication historically known as an afternoon paper. Paperboy lists 10 newspapers in Guatemala City.
